This was a good "first" for my party of three. We were seated promptly around 4:00 pm on Easter w/o reservations. Based on the attire of the staff, we felt a little under dressed in khakis and jeans. We and were relieved to see a wide range of styles as we made our way to our table and completely relaxed as the staff made us feel welcome. Crystal, our server, was attentive and knowledgeable, and very helpful with a good mix of professionalism and personality. Each of us agreed the prime rib, filet mignon and seafood platter entres were excellent, as were the stuffed mushroom appetizer and strawberry La Bamba dessert we shared. On the downside, the dining room was a little cramped and the vinyl table cloths were out of place in an otherwise attractive upscale "hunt club" atmosphere (crackling fireplace with deer adorning the rustic brick walls). Prices in this cozy place could be justified by removing some tables and covering the rest in linen. The $55 for two drafts, appetizer and king cut prime rib (enough for two) is what one might expect to pay in finer Old Towne Fredericksburg restaurants. I'll be introducing my wife to this establishment upon our next visit and recommending it to others in the meantime.
